What is the primary reason for seizures occurring with head injuries?

Head injuries can cause seizures due to the disruption or damage to the brain's normal electrical activity. The primary reason for seizures occurring with head injuries is the disturbance in the balance of chemicals and electrical signals in the brain, resulting in abnormal electrical discharges that trigger seizures. Additionally, bleeding or swelling in the brain, as well as scar tissue formation, can also contribute to the development of seizures after a head injury.

Where are neurons located in the body?

Neurons are located throughout the body, but the majority are concentrated in the brain and spinal cord, which make up the central nervous system. They also extend out to all parts of the body through the peripheral nervous system, allowing for communication between different body parts.
